A settlement where two rivers meet is called a

  • A. nodal town
  • B. linear settlement
  • C. nucleated settlement
  • D. confluence town

Correct Answer: D. confluence town

Explanation

A confluence is the meeting of two or more bodies of water. It refers to the point where two streams flow together, merging into a singke stream.
